Description:
Poet and travel writer Bayard Taylor produced popular chronicles of his journeys at home and abroad, as well as novels and collections of poetry. After traveling to the Middle East, India, China, and Japan between 1851 and 1853, he published three volumes that mark his zenith as a travel writer. These include The Lands of the Saracen; or, Pictures of Palestine, Asia Minor, Sicily, and Spain (1855). Taylor always considered himself native to the East, and it was with great delight that in 1851, he found himself on the banks of the Nile. He ascended as far as 12° 30′ N, storing his memory with countless sights and delights, many of which he later expressed in metrical form. From England, towards the end of 1852, he sailed for Calcutta, proceeding thence to China, where he joined Commodore Perry's expedition to Japan. The results of these journeys were also published in works such as A Journey to Central Africa (1854) and A Visit to India, China, and Japan in the Year 1853 (1855).
